Police Responding To Fatal Traffic Crash At Gunalda 13 April

A man has died following a single-vehicle traffic crash just south of Gunalda tonight, 13 April.

Police were called to the Bruce Highway around 7.45pm to reports a Toyota Rav 4 had left the road and hit a tree.

The driver, a 38-year-old Glenwood man, was declared deceased at the scene.

Forensic Crash Unit investigations into the cause of the crash are ongoing and anyone with relevant vision is urged to contact police.
